Synopsis

Sociolinguistics:

  • provides a comprehensive introduction to sociolinguistics
  • draws on a range of real texts, from an interview with Madonna to the Japanese Asahi Evening News
  • uses real studies designed and conducted by students
  • provides key readings with commentaries from works by major internationally known authors such as Norman Fairclough, Deborah Cameron, Braj Kachru, Jennifer Coates, Mark Sebba, and Malcolm Coulthard
  • is accompanied by a supporting website.

New to this edition:

  • an entire new section on forensic linguistics
  • additional material on language and gender, conversation analysis and spoken discourse
  • comprehensively updated exercises, readings and references.
